Turkey offers Istanbul as a platform for peace talks between Russia and Ukraine

The administration of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dogan has expressed readiness to support the resumption of peace talks between Russia and Ukraine, which can be held again in Istanbul. This was stated by Fahrettin Altun, head of the communications department at the administration of the President of Turkey. informs Euronews.

Altun emphasized that Turkey is the initiator of an important diplomatic process, which is an exemplary example in international politics.

“Istanbul has established itself as a platform for peace talks and has received wide recognition on the international stage. Naturally, there is a possibility that the countries will gather again in Istanbul.

In this context, Turkey, as a stabilizing force, is ready to provide all the necessary support both in humanitarian matters and for the start of peace talks.” – said the head of the communications department at the administration of the President of Turkey.

He called on other countries to act as “constructively and responsibly” as possible to prevent escalation.
